Home / Function/ delete() — langchain Function Reference

delete() — langchain Function Reference

Architecture documentation for the delete() function in vectorstores.py from the langchain codebase.

Entity Profile

Dependency Diagram

graph TD
  22a87696_92b3_0654_5083_3d75a787fbb4["delete()"]
  babbef04_3a0c_25f4_58a8_9d3209d5867e["Chroma"]
  22a87696_92b3_0654_5083_3d75a787fbb4 -->|defined in| babbef04_3a0c_25f4_58a8_9d3209d5867e
  style 22a87696_92b3_0654_5083_3d75a787fbb4 fill:#6366f1,stroke:#818cf8,color:#fff

Relationship Graph

Source Code

libs/partners/chroma/langchain_chroma/vectorstores.py lines 1452–1459

    def delete(self, ids: list[str] | None = None, **kwargs: Any) -> None:
        """Delete by vector IDs.

        Args:
            ids: List of ids to delete.
            kwargs: Additional keyword arguments.
        """
        self._collection.delete(ids=ids, **kwargs)

Domain

Subdomains

Frequently Asked Questions

What does delete() do?
delete() is a function in the langchain codebase, defined in libs/partners/chroma/langchain_chroma/vectorstores.py.
Where is delete() defined?
delete() is defined in libs/partners/chroma/langchain_chroma/vectorstores.py at line 1452.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free